Billet (disambiguation)
A billet is the place where a person is assigned to sleep.
![]() |
Look up billet in Wiktionary, the free dictionary. |
Billet may also refer to:
- Billet (semi-finished product), a semi-finished cast or rolled metal product
- Billet (tack), the straps on an English saddle to which the girth is buckled
- Bar stock or billet, in metalworking
- Billet (wood), a piece of timber prepared to be split
- Billet (heraldry), a rectangular charge (shape) on a coat of arms
